3. Information about the sasl2-kdexoauth2 package on openSUSE Leap
Information for package sasl2-kdexoauth2:
-----------------------------------------
Repository : Update repository of openSUSE Backports
Name : sasl2-kdexoauth2
Version : 22.12.3-bp155.2.3.1
Arch : x86_64
Vendor : openSUSE
Installed Size : 20.7 KiB
Installed : No
Status : not installed
Source package : libkgapi-22.12.3-bp155.2.3.1.src
Upstream URL : https://www.kde.org
Summary : Cyrus SASL plugin for using Google's XOAUTH
Description :
This package provides a Cyrus SASL plugin to use Google's XOAUTH authentication
for receiving and sending mail through Google servers.
